CARRY ON COLLECTING!

We watched 'Collectaholics' on BBC 2, last night, specifically for the guy who had over 500 stuffed animals. Well, as they correctly pointed out, the better examples are actually mounted (hide stretched over a form) rather than 'stuffed' crudely with sawdust. 
Fascinating watching Mel’s reaction and incredulity at taxidermy being in vogue - but it is, and has been, for a number of years.


So there they were at Spittalfields selling excess animals to raise money for a giraffe (you probably needed to watch it!) and what was one of the pieces they sold? A little bambi. Hey presto!
